New Pro Display XDR 2022: What you should know

Posted on July 23, 2022August 27, 2023 By bot

Apple launched the Studio Display in March 2022, but that might not be the only new display coming out of Cupertino this year – we may also see an update to Apple’s Pro Display XDR. .

The new version of the Pro Display XDR is said to have a 7K resolution, which is an increase on the current 6K resolution offered by the 32-inch pro display that was launched in December 2019. .
